Traditional Scottish Whisky Toddy

Ingredients

Well Matured Scotch Whisky - (2 fl oz)

Boiling water

Lemon juice - 1 tablespoon

Sugar or Honey - 2-3 teaspoons

In a mug, dissolve sugar or honey in 1/2 cup boiling water. Pour in 1 -2 shots of whisky, add lemon juice and stir.

Hot Cider Toddy

A popular version of a toddy made with apple juice or cider:

1 gallon Apple Cider

Two cups dark Rum

15 Whole Cinnamon Sticks

Combine all ingredients in pot on stove and heat to just before boiling. Serve warm

Another version recommended when nursing a cold or sore throat.

Tea Hot Toddie

In a large mug put in 1 to 2 (or more) ounces of your favorite bourbon, brandy, rum, or whiskey, add honey and lemon juice to taste. If you have fresh ginger or a lemon, add some slices. Can add a couple cloves or cinnamon sticks.

Put in a tea bag or two of your favorite herbal tea like echinacea tea, ginger, mint or sleepytime, or chamomile tea. Add hot water and stir. Remove tea bag when steeped to your tastes.
